Turin, Piedmont vs Direction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ands Climate & Distance Between

Australia flag
  • The distance between Turin, Piedmont, Italy and Direction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ands, Australia is approximately 10,894 km or 6,770 mi.
  • To reach Turin, Piedmont in this distance one would set out from Direction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ands bearing 314.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Turin, Piedmont bearing 279.1° or W .
  • Turin, Piedmont has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Direction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
  • The average annual temperature is 13.8 °C (24.9°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 20 °C (36°F) more in Turin, Piedmont.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1143 mm (45 in) less which is equivalent to 1143 l/m² (28.05 US gal/ft²) or 11,430,000 l/ha (1,221,943 US gal/ac) less. About 3/7 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.3° lower in Turin, Piedmont than in Direction Island, Cocos/ Keeling Islands.
  • Relative humidity levels are 12.2% lower.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 16.2°C (29.1°F) lower.
